The city’s housing department helped fund two other affordable-housing projects in the Central Corridor besides Native American Connection’s Devine Legacy on Central. The city doesn’t track private market developers.

• Westward Ho: Central Avenue and Fillmore Street, 289 units. Provides housing for disabled seniors. The city supplied $1.4 million in funding, and the developer was Phoenix Preservation Partnership LLP.

• Lincoln Family Downtown YMCA: 350 N. First Ave. Forty-two units are affordable, and the remaining 139 are single-occupancy units at market rate. The city supplied $2 million in funding, and the developer was the YMCA.
